Message From the Couple

As most of you are aware, our Hyatt resort in Jamaica will be closed until next year due to the devastation of Hurricane Melissa. We are absolutely devastated and praying for those affected.

We truly had our heart set on getting married on December 13th in a destination with our closest friends and family. With that being said, we have been working extremely hard to make this possible for us.

We have decided to keep our date and move destinations! We are heading to Dreams Sands Cancun in Cancun, Mexico (crazy- we know!). For those who are able to attend and switch locations with us, Destify has assured us a smooth transition for guests that booked with them. They will allow you to check the rooms and rates for Cancun and determine the difference from what was already paid (whether you owe more or get a refund). For guests that need, they are also offering refunds for Jamaica as well. To change your existing room reservations, please look at booking options and decide what room you would like at the new resort. After making your choice, please email guestservices@destify.com with your preferences.

We sincerely hope you will join us in Mexico to help us celebrate. We apologize for any inconvenience this may cause with flights as well!

About Us

Hannah and Justin met in high school in 2012. As they became close friends quickly, their Ronkonkoma and Bohemia groups started to become one. They had an instant connection and grew to become best friends. Having almost every class together always allowed them to show off their competitive nature (they still argue about who is better at math!).

As college came and they furthered their education separately, summers and holiday breaks at home were always the best for reunions. They would spend their free time going to the movies, hanging out at the beach, or with friends (probably in Luyster’s garage). COVID 2020 hit during their senior year. The only fortunate thing to come from that time may be how inseparable they became. As Justin pursued his career in Manhattan, Hannah continued her schooling on Long Island. In the beginning of 2022, Hannah began to visit Justin in New York City more frequently. Without even realizing it, they were falling for each other. When Justin moved back home, he made things official with Hannah in September 2022-well….maybe. The joke goes that Justin never asked Hannah to be his girlfriend, he told her that he loved her and she told him the same. That is the anniversary they celebrate and they wouldn’t change this love story for the world.

Justin and Hannah have found careers that they love. They moved into an apartment in Babylon in April 2024 and created a beautiful home together. Their shared passion for sports (and the same New York teams) plays a large part in their relationship as their favorite things to do together is watch or attend these games. Find them at Madison Square Garden chanting the Rangers’ goal song one night, while screaming at the Giants playing football the next night.

Justin proposed in August 2024 (in between both of their birthdays) on the beach in Hannah’s absolute favorite place in the world - Fire Island. After creating the most perfect proposal, they had a special celebration with friends and family. Their love for a tropical place and the beach gave them the destination wedding idea. They are so excited to embark on the wedding journey and even more excited for the marriage ahead!
